I'd a similar schema with two clients:
This was I do:
Rsync data between client <-> office each day to a temporal linux
machine at office (through vpn) then backup this machine with
bacula-fd client on it in the Schedule required.
The first big full backup (70Gb) was easy doing a dump to a usb drive
and then rsync the two machines, next incremental or full were so easy
at ethernet speed.

> I have the following scenario:
> - Master site with all infrastructure, Bacula server running
> - Remote site with 2 desktops and 1 server (with only ~3GB available,
> running bacula-fd 2.4.2, soon to be upgraded to 3.0.1) that need to be
> backed up, linked via VPN over residential-grade cable modem (latency
> issues, intermittent connectivity drops)
>
> My weekly full backups run ~3GB per host.
>
> I've been running Bacula over the VPN (direct from remote FD to SD at
> master site) for the past few months, but I often have to restart the
> jobs, and it messes things up when the remote jobs hang indefinitely.
>
> Ideally, I'd use some sort of caching system. Given that such a thing
> (AFAIK) doesn't exist for Bacula, my current working theory is to run a
> bacula-dir and -sd at the remote site just for that site's backups, and
> then somehow push them to the main site. Any theories on how to do this?
>
> Alternatively (and I guess this should be my first step), does anyone
> have recommendations for configuration for running some jobs over a
> (relatively) slow link to a remote site? My main issues seem to be jobs
> ending in error state (as far as I can find in the docs, Bacula doesn't
> have an option to keep rescheduling a job until it runs successfully)
> and jobs hanging indefinitely, thereby blocking everything else.
>
> Any suggestions?
